Output 8ee6af62a1a63254032b6dfb5a23b59dc3f62b3740ca2b2054f7ec2df8d615e9:67

value
43659
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5b40ecd697f4770db49a7be5b767e3f656400cdb1d3e77731d7fa8a652ced466
address
bc1ptdqwe45h73msmdy600jmwelr7etyqrxmr5l8wuca0752v5kw63nqgg693x
transaction
8ee6af62a1a63254032b6dfb5a23b59dc3f62b3740ca2b2054f7ec2df8d615e9
confirmations
89559
spent
true